Firstly, NAD is key in maintaining cellular health. It is essential for the metabolic processes of cells, aiding them to convert the food we eat into the energy our bodies need. Thus, NAD supports overall physical health and vitality.

In addition to energy metabolism, NAD also is crucial in DNA repair, one of the essential processes in the body that helps maintain our health. Moreover, NAD is seen to participate in cell signaling, which can have implications for aging and longevity.

The brain health benefits of NAD are also noteworthy. NAD has a neuroprotective function, promoting neuron health and cognitive function. Investigations have shown that the age-related decline in NAD levels contributes to decreased neuronal health and cognitive function, hence increasing the potential benefits of NAD supplementation for brain health.

As we age, the levels of NAD in our bodies start to decline. This can lead to a host of negative health effects, including energy depletion, increased fatigue, and compromised immune function. Therefore, supplementation with NAD could help to restore these levels, offering protection against age-related diseases and decline.

Interest in NAD as a dietary supplement has grown in recent years due to these potential benefits. NAD supplements have been explored in the context of boosting energy levels, enhancing brain health and cognitive functionality, along with slowing the aging process.

Despite extensive research into NAD, it is yet in the early stages. Therefore, while the existing studies indicate promising potential get more info for NAD supplementation, it is vital to note that more research is needed to fully understand its mechanisms and potential applications.

Finally, it's important to cons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new supplement regimen, including NAD. While NAD is generally considered safe, it may have possible interactions or side effects that are good to discuss with a healthcare professional.
